III. How common is eczema? Eczema is an extremely basic skin disorder in kids less than 12 years old. Kids with a guardian, grandparent, kin who have had Eczema, Hay fever or Asthma have an 80% shot of getting Eczema. Most kids get it when they are less than 1 years old. As indicated by measurements, 15 – 25% of all dermatological patients experience the ill effects of Eczema. Statistics have demonstrated that Eczema commonness is expanding step by step.
